I have a second wish. I would like items in the tree pane to have more vertical space between them. xyplorer has them closer together vertically than Windows explorer or xplorer2. I guess this is intentional to fit more in but I do not like it. I have a 20 inch widescreen LCD 1680 by 1050 which I think has the smallest dot pitch of all the LCDs so I guess this makes it worse for me. Increasing the font size is not the answer (but Ctrl-mousewheel is nice to have though). I wonder how much work to make the vertical space between tree items configurable.
I have a second second wish - if I want to backup a folder to a network drive several times a day, I have to browse to the folders or whatever every time. It would be useful if backup operations could be remembered so I can repeat one that I previously did. I guess this would come with scripting. I know there's other ways to do this but xyplorer is a file manager. An automated backup mechanism with selectable interval would be cool too.

XY's Tree already has a narrow option (View/Tree Style) that reduces the tree level indent from 19 to 10 pixels to save a lot of horizontal space if you work in deeply nested folders, maybe an option could be added for you there... only it'll work the other way around
Regarding font selection though, I don't see how what theme you used affect this, it's an XY option: through menu View/Font you can define pretty much all fonts used everywhere in XY, including the one used in Tree/List.
